BACKGROUND: The shift toward outpatient total knee arthroplasties (TKAs) has led to a demand for effective perioperative pain control methods. A surgeon-performed "low" adductor canal block ("low-ACB") technique, involving an intraoperative ACB, is gaining popularity due to its efficiency and early pain control potential. This study examined the transition from traditional preoperative anesthesiologist-performed ultrasound-guided adductor canal blocks ("high-ACB") to low-ACB, evaluating pain control, morphine consumption, first physical therapy visit gait distance, hospital length-of-stay, and complications. METHODS: There were 2,620 patients at a single institution who underwent a primary total knee arthroplasty between January 1, 2019, and December 31, 2022, and received either a low-ACB or high-ACB. Cohorts included 1,248 patients and 1,372 patients in the low-ACB and high-ACB groups, respectively. Demographics and operative times were similar. Patient characteristics and outcomes such as morphine milligram equivalents (MMEs), Visual Analog Scale pain scores, gait distance (feet), length of stay (days), and postoperative complications (30-day readmission and 30-day emergency department visit) were collected. RESULTS: The low-ACB cohort had higher pain scores over the first 24 hours (5.05 versus 4.86, P < .001) and higher MME at 6 hours (11.49 versus 8.99, P < .001), although this was not clinically significant. There was no difference in pain scores or MME at 12 or 24 hours (20.81 versus 22.07 and 44.67 versus 48.78, respectively). The low-ACB cohort showed longer gait distance at the first physical therapy visit (188.5 versus 165.1 feet, P < .001) and a shorter length of stay (0.88 versus 1.46 days, P < .01), but these were not clinically significant. There were no differences in 30-day complications. CONCLUSIONS: The low-ACB offers effective pain relief and comparable early recovery without increasing operative time or the complication rate. Low-ACB is an effective, safe, and economical alternative to high-ACB. LEVEL OF EVIDENCE: Therapeutic study, Level III (retrospective cohort study).

BACKGROUND: Periprosthetic fractures following elective and nonelective hip arthroplasty remain one of the most common modes of early failure. METHODS: This symposium will explore the current role of cemented fixation and periprosthetic fracture, focusing on history and rationale for cemented stem fixation, registry data, and other potential advantages of cemented stem fixation. A meticulous and methodical surgical technique of cemented stem fixation is paramount to the success and will be thoroughly discussed. RESULTS: The role of stem fixation, and its effect on periprosthetic fracture is well-documented in the literature. Yet despite this, the utilization of cemented stem fixation remains low in the United States. This paradox is multifactorial. CONCLUSION: In addition to a notable reduction in the risk of periprosthetic femur fractures, cemented stem fixation has numerous other advantages and is reproducible with a methodical surgical technique.

BACKGROUND: The American Association of Hip and Knee Surgeons tasked a 2013 workgroup to provide obesity-related recommendations in total joint arthroplasty. Morbidly obese patients (body mass index (BMI) ≥ 40) seeking hip arthroplasty were determined to be at increased perioperative risk, and surgeons were recommended to encourage these patients to reduce their BMI <40 presurgery. We report the effect of instituting a 2014 BMI <40 threshold on our primary total hip arthroplasties (THAs). METHODS: We queried our institutional database to select all primary THAs from January 2010 to May 2020. There were 1,383 THAs that were pre-2014 and 3,273 THAs that were post-2014. The 90-day emergency department (ED) visits, readmissions, and returns to operating room (OR) were identified. Patients were propensity score weight-matched according to comorbidities, age, initial surgical consultation (consult) BMI, and sex. We conducted 3 comparisons: A) pre-2014 patients who had a consult and surgical BMI ≥40 against post-2014 patients who had a consult BMI ≥40 and surgical BMI <40; B) pre-2014 patients against post-2014 patients who had a consult and surgical BMI <40; and C) post-2014 patients who had a consult BMI ≥40 and surgical BMI <40 against post-2014 patients who had a consult BMI ≥40 and surgical BMI ≥40. RESULTS: Post-2014 patients who had a consult BMI ≥ 40 and surgical BMI <40 had less ED visits (7.6 versus 14.1%, P = .0007), but similar readmissions (11.9 versus 6.3%, P = .22) and returns to OR (5.4 versus 1.6%, P = .09) compared to pre-2014 patients who had a consult BMI and surgical BMI ≥ 40. Post-2014 BMI <40 had less readmissions (5.9 versus 9.3%, P < .0001), and similar all-cause returns to OR and ED visits than patients pre-2014. Post-2014 patients who had a consult and surgical BMI ≥ 40 had lower readmissions (12.5 versus 12.8%, P = .05), and similar ED visits and returns to OR than consult BMI ≥ 40 and surgical BMI <40. CONCLUSION: Patient optimization prior to total joint arthroplasty is critical. However, the BMI optimization that mitigates risk in primary total knee arthroplasty may not apply to primary THA. We observed a paradoxical increased readmission rate for patients who reduced their BMI before THA. LEVEL OF EVIDENCE: III.

BACKGROUND: In 2013, the American Association of Hip and Knee Surgeons tasked a workgroup to provide obesity-related recommendations in total joint arthroplasty and determined that patients who had body mass index (BMI) ≥ 40 seeking hip/knee arthroplasty were at increased perioperative risk and recommended preoperative weight reduction. Few studies have shown the actual results of instituting this; therefore, we reported the effect of instituting a BMI < 40 threshold in 2014 on our elective, primary total knee arthroplasties (TKAs). METHODS: We queried an institutional database to select all TKAs conducted from January 2010 to May 2020. There were 2,514 TKA pre-2014 and 5,545 TKA post-2014 that were identified. The 90-day emergency department (ED) visits, readmissions, and returns-to-operating room (OR) outcomes were identified. Patients were propensity score weight-matched as per comorbidities, age, initial surgical consultation (consult) BMI, and sex. We conducted 3 outcome comparisons: (1) pre-2014 patients who had a consult and surgical BMI ≥ 40 against post-2014 patients who had a consult BMI ≥ 40 and surgical BMI < 40; (2) pre-2014 patients against post-2014 patients who had a consult and surgical BMI < 40; (3) post-2014 patients who had a consult BMI ≥ 40 and surgical BMI < 40 against post-2014 patients who had a consult BMI ≥ 40 and surgical BMI ≥ 40. RESULTS: Pre-2014 patients who had a consult and surgical BMI ≥ 40 had more ED visits (12.5% versus 6%, P = .002) but similar readmissions and returns-to-OR than post-2014 patients who had a consult BMI ≥ 40 and surgical BMI < 40. Pre-2014 patients who had a consult and surgical BMI < 40 had more readmissions (8.8% versus 6%, P < .0001) but similar ED visits and returns-to-OR when compared to their post-2014 counterparts. Post-2014 patients who had a consult BMI ≥ 40 and surgical BMI < 40 had fewer ED visits (5.8% versus 10.6%) but similar readmissions and returns-to-OR than patients who had a consult BMI ≥ 40 and surgical BMI ≥ 40. DISCUSSION: Patient optimization prior to total joint arthroplasty is essential. Enacting BMI reduction pathways prior to total knee arthroplasty seems to afford morbidly obese patients major risk mitigation. We must continue to ethically balance the pathology, expected improvement after surgery, and the overall risks of complications for each patient. LEVEL OF EVIDENCE: III.

Background: The coronavirus disease 2019 (COVID-19) pandemic caused major transitions in total joint arthroplasty (TJA), notably with the increased utilization of same-day discharge (SDD) pathways. This study assessed the effect of accelerated discharge pathways following the resumption of elective cases during the COVID-19 pandemic on SDD rates, adverse events, and characteristics associated with successful SDD following total hip and total knee arthroplasty. Methods: This retrospective study split patients into cohorts: TJA prior to COVID-19 (pre-COVID, July 2019-December 2019) and TJA following the resumption of elective surgeries (post-COVID, July 2020-December 2020). Patient characteristics such as age, sex, body mass index, American Society of Anesthesiologists score, and pertinent comorbidities were analyzed, and length of stay, 30-day emergency department (ED) visit rates, readmissions, and reoperations were compared. Results: A total of 1333 patients met inclusion criteria that were divided into pre-COVID (692) and post-COVID (641) cohorts. The pre-COVID group had a median age of 69 years (interquartile range 63-76), and the post-COVID group had a median age of 68 years (interquartile range 61-75) (P = .024). SDD increased from 0.1% to 28.9% (P < .001), and length of stay decreased from 1.3 days to 0.89 days (P < .001). There was no change in 30-day ED visits, readmissions, or reoperations (P = .817, P = .470, and P = .643, respectively). There was no difference in ED visits, readmissions, or reoperations in SDD patients. The odds of SDD were associated with age (P < .001, odds ratio [OR] = 0.94), body mass index (P = .006, OR = 0.95), male sex (P < .001, OR = 1.83), and history of tobacco use (P < .001, OR = 1.87). Conclusions: At our institution, the COVID-19 pandemic accelerated the utilization of SDD pathways without increasing ED visits, readmissions, or reoperations.

➤: Dual mobility (DM) refers to a now widely available option for total hip articulation. DM implants feature a small inner head, a hard bearing, that connects via a taper fit onto the femoral trunnion. This head freely rotates but is encased inside a larger, outer polyethylene head that articulates with a smooth acetabular component. ➤: DM acetabular components are available in the form of a monoblock shell or as a liner that is impacted into a modular shell, providing a metal articulation for the polyethylene outer head. ➤: DM is designed to increase hip stability by providing the arthroplasty construct with a higher jump distance, head-to-neck ratio, and range of motion prior to impingement. ➤: The use of DM in total hip arthroplasty continues to increase in the United States for both primary and revision arthroplasty. Surgeons should be aware of the potential benefits and pitfalls. ➤: Long-term data are lacking, especially for modular DM implants. Points of concern include a potential for accelerated polyethylene wear, intraprosthetic dislocation, and modular backside fretting corrosion.

Malalignment of total knee arthroplasty (TKA) components affects function and survivorship. Common practice is to set coronal alignment prior to adjusting slope. With improper jig placement, adjustment of the slope may alter coronal alignment. The purpose of this study was to quantify the change in coronal alignment with increasing posterior tibial slope while comparing two methods of jig fixation. A prospective consecutive series of 100 patients underwent TKA using computer navigation. Fifty patients had the extramedullary cutting jig secured proximally with one pin and 50 patients had the jig secured proximally with two pins. Coronal alignment (CA) was recorded with each increasing degree of posterior slope (PS) from 0 to 7 degrees. Mean CA and change in CA were compared between cohorts. Utilizing one pin, osteotomies drifted into varus with an average change in CA of 0.34 degrees per degree PS. At 4 degrees PS, patients started to have >3 degrees of varus with 12.0% having >3 degrees of varus at 7 degrees PS. Utilizing two pins, osteotomies drifted into valgus with an average change of 0.04 degrees in CA per degree PS. No patients in the two-pin cohort fell outside 3 degrees varus/valgus CA. CA was significantly different at all degrees of PS between the cohorts. Changes in PS influenced CA making verification of tibial cut intraoperative critical. Use of >1 pin and computer navigation were beneficial to prevent coronal plane malalignment. This relationship may explain why computer navigation has been shown to improve alignment as well as survivorship and outcomes in some patients, especially those <65 years.

Background: Orthopaedic surgery trainees who aim to specialize in total joint arthroplasty commonly complete an additional year of fellowship training. Limited information regarding individual programs is readily available to potential applicants. The purpose of this study is to determine what information applicants value when considering an adult reconstruction fellowship program. Methods: An anonymous survey was distributed to all 470 junior members of AAHKS. The 12-question survey gathered demographic information as well as average weighted scores (1-10) of various components regarding fellowship education, recruitment, and experiences. Subgroup analysis was performed on survey responses based on the following 3 different categories: Gender, year of training, and geographical location. Results: A total of 135 respondents completed the survey (135 of 470, 28.7% response rate). Sixty-two (45.9%) participants held the position of postgraduate year 5, 43 (31.9%) participants held the position of postgraduate year 4. Exposure to operative techniques in revision surgery (9.62), exposure to operative techniques in primary surgery (9.51), and ability to obtain desired job opportunity after fellowship (8.89) were the 3 most considered components. Higher level trainees valued information regarding average number of hours worked relative to junior trainees (P = .046). Geographic differences were noted in the following 3 variables: the number of cases performed (P = .010), whether fellows had a dedicated clinic and/or operating room (P = .002), and the average number of hours worked (P = .020). Conclusions: Amongst the 3 domains studied, applicants most valued educational components, such as exposure to various techniques surrounding total joint arthroplasty. There is a need for a centralized, comprehensive database that contains information applicants value most and this database should be customizable toward training level and location.

INTRODUCTION: There is growing evidence that cemented femoral stems have lower complication rates in the elderly due to lower rates of periprosthetic fracture. The main objective of this study was to analyze the survival rate of a hybrid total hip arthroplasty (THA) construct utilizing a taper-slip femoral stem implanted through the anterior approach (AA). Secondary outcome measures were the complication rate, the rate of aseptic loosening, coronal plane alignment of the stem, and the grade of the cement mantle. METHODS: Patients who underwent AA hybrid THA from 2013 to 2020 were included. Indications for a cemented stem were age over 70 or patients with poor bone quality. Descriptive statistics were calculated for patient characteristics. Serial radiographs were reviewed for component alignment and for evidence of implant loosening. The survival of the femoral stem was recorded, with failure defined as femoral stem revision for any reason or radiographic evidence of implant loosening. RESULTS: A total of 473 hybrid THA in 426 patients were identified, with a mean age of 76 years. Mean follow-up was 38 months. Femoral stem survival was 99.2%. There were no cases of aseptic loosening of the femoral component. Mean coronal stem alignment was 0.2 degrees varus, and all were within 5 degrees of neutral. Cement mantle grade was either A or B in 94% of cases. CONCLUSION: AA hybrid THA is an excellent option in elderly patients, or patients with poor bone quality, with a femoral stem survival rate of 99.2% and a 0% rate of aseptic loosening.

Background: When performing a total hip arthroplasty via the direct anterior approach (DAA), many orthopedic surgeons utilize an orthopedic traction table. This technique requires an expensive table, time for positioning, staff to operate the table, and time-consuming transitions when preparing the femur. Some surgeons advocate for an "off-table" technique to avoid these difficulties. In this paper, we compare operating room efficiency between on-table and off-table techniques. Material and methods: We retrospectively reviewed patients undergoing total hip arthroplasty by a single surgeon across the transition from on-table to off-table DAA technique. Three cohorts were defined; the last 40 on-table hips, the first 40 off-table hips, followed by the second 40 hips. Timestamps from the operative record were recorded to calculate setup, surgical, takedown, and total room time. Implant fixation, patient demographic data, comorbidities, and complications were recorded. Results: From cohort 1 to 2, there was a 7-minute (14.44%, P = .0002) improvement in setup time but no change in total room time. From cohort 2 to 3, there was an additional 7-minute (15.47%, P < .0001) improvement in setup time, 32-minute (25.88%, P < .0001) improvement in surgical time, and 40-minute (21.96%, P < .0001) improvement in total room time yielding cumulative changes from cohort 1 to 3 of 15 minutes (27.68%, P < .0001), 28 minutes (23.11%, P < .0001), and 43 minutes (23.37%, P < .0001), respectively. There was no correlation between height, weight, or body mass index and time at any interval. Conclusion: Conversion to an off-table DAA technique offers an improvement in operating room efficiency. This is seen in setup, operative, and total room time. Implementation could allow for an additional case each day.

➤: The primary means of femoral fixation in North America is cementless, and its use is increasing worldwide, despite registry data and recent studies showing a higher risk of periprosthetic fracture and early revision in elderly patients managed with such fixation than in those who have cemented femoral fixation. ➤: Cemented femoral stems have excellent long-term outcomes and a continued role, particularly in elderly patients. ➤: Contrary to historical concerns, recent studies have not shown an increased risk of death with cemented femoral fixation. ➤: The choice of femoral fixation method should be determined by the patient's age, comorbidities, and bone quality. ➤: We recommend considering cemented femoral fixation in patients who are >70 years old (particularly women), in those with Dorr type-C bone or a history of osteoporosis or fragility fractures, or when intraoperative broach stability cannot be obtained.

BACKGROUND: The ultrasound-guided adductor canal block (High-ACB) is an effective option for pain control in total knee arthroplasty (TKA), but its use can add substantial cost and preparatory time to a TKA procedure. An intraoperative adductor canal block (Low-ACB) performed by the operative surgeon has been described as an alternative. The hypothesis of this study is that the Low-ACB would achieve noninferior pain control and opioid utilization postoperatively when compared to the High-ACB. METHODS: This is a retrospective study of a prospectively maintained database comparing the High-ACB vs the Low-ACB. The primary outcome measure was morphine milligram equivalents consumed. Secondary outcome measures included Visual Analog Scale pain scores, postoperative outcomes (Patient-Reported Outcome Measurement Information System, Knee Injury and Osteoarthritis Outcome Score, knee range of motion), length of stay, postoperative speed of mobilization, and complications related to the type of block. RESULTS: There were 139 patients in the study. There was lower opioid use in the first 24 hours in the Low-ACB compared to the High-ACB group respectively (26.3 vs 30, P = .29) but this did not reach statistical significance. There was a statistically significant difference in Visual Analog Scale score on postoperative day 1 in the Low-ACB vs High-ACB groups respectively (4.6 vs 3.7, P = .02) but this did not reach the level of clinical significance. There was no statistical difference in the Patient-Reported Outcome Measurement Information System, Knee Injury and Osteoarthritis Outcome Score, or postoperative range of motion. There were no block-related complications in either group. CONCLUSION: The Low-ACB is a safe, effective, and cost-saving alternative to the traditional High-ACB for pain control in TKA.

AIMS: Use of the direct anterior approach (DAA) for total hip arthroplasty (THA) has increased in recent years due to proposed benefits, including a lower risk of dislocation and improved early functional recovery. This study investigates the dislocation rate in a non-selective, consecutive cohort undergoing THA via the DAA without any exclusion or bias in patient selection based on habitus, deformity, age, sex, or fixation method. METHODS: We retrospectively reviewed all patients undergoing THA via the DAA between 2011 and 2017 at our institution. Primary outcome was dislocation at minimum two-year follow-up. Patients were stratified by demographic details and risk factors for dislocation, and an in-depth analysis of dislocations was performed. RESULTS: A total of 2,831 hips in 2,205 patients were included. Mean age was 64.9 years (24 to 96), mean BMI was 29.2 kg/m2 (15.1 to 53.8), and 1,595 patients (56.3%) were female. There were 11 dislocations within one year (0.38%) and 13 total dislocations at terminal follow-up (0.46%). Five dislocations required revision. The dislocation rate for surgeons who had completed their learning curve was 0.15% compared to 1.14% in those who had not. The cumulative periprosthetic infection and fracture rates were 0.53% and 0.67%, respectively. CONCLUSION: In a non-selective, consecutive cohort of patients undergoing THA via the DAA, the risk of dislocation is low, even among patients with risk factors for instability. Our data further suggest that the DAA can be safely used in all hip arthroplasty patients without an increased risk of wound complications, fracture, infection, or revision. The inclusion of seven surgeons increases the generalizability of these results. Cite this article: Bone Joint J 2021;103-B(7 Supple B):38-45.

Two-stage exchange remains the standard of care for treatment of chronic periprosthetic infections in the United States. The strategy involves three steps; a resection arthroplasty with a thorough debridement and placement of a temporary spacer, an extended period of targeted antibiotics, and finally, a second definitive reconstruction procedure. The lengthy period of time between surgeries, where patients have diminished mobility, a long period of IV antibiotics and its considerable side effects, and the need for two large operations and hospitalizations places physiologic and emotional demands on patients and their families. A two-stage exchange has considerable morbidity and mortality, with significant attrition between stages. Nonetheless, it remains the gold standard for treatment of chronic periprosthetic infections, with good historic success rates. In this review, we outline its historical origins, surgical technique, outcomes and current research shaping two-stage exchanges. (Journal of Surgical Orthopaedic Advances 30(4):220-225, 2021).

BACKGROUND: Athletes who return to sport (RTS) after anterior cruciate ligament reconstruction (ACLR) often have reduced physical performance and a high reinjury rate. Additionally, it is currently unclear how physical performance measures can change during the RTS transition and with the use of a functional knee brace. PURPOSE/HYPOTHESIS: The purpose of this study was to examine the effects of time since surgery (at RTS and 3 months after RTS) and of wearing a brace on physical performance in patients who have undergone ACLR. We hypothesized that physical performance measures would improve with time and would not be affected by brace condition. STUDY DESIGN: Controlled laboratory study. METHODS: A total of 28 patients who underwent ACLR (9 males, 19 females) completed physical performance testing both after being released for RTS and 3 months later. Physical performance tests included the modified agility t test (MAT) and vertical jump height, which were completed with and without a knee brace. A repeated-measures analysis of variance determined the effect of time and bracing on performance measures. RESULTS: The impact of the knee brace was different at the 2 time points for the MAT side shuffle (P = .047). Wearing a functional knee brace did not affect any other physical performance measure. MAT times improved for total time (P < .001) and backpedal (P < .001), and vertical jump height increased (P = .002) in the 3 months after RTS. CONCLUSION: The present study showed that physical performance measures of agility and vertical jump height improved in the first 3 months after RTS. This study also showed that wearing a knee brace did not hinder physical performance. CLINICAL RELEVANCE: Wearing a functional knee brace does not affect physical performance, and therefore a brace could be worn during the RTS transition without concern. Additionally, physical performance measures may still improve 3 months past traditional RTS, therefore justifying delayed RTS.

The COVID-19 global pandemic has upended nearly every medical discipline, dramatically impacted patient care and has had far-reaching effects on surgeon education. In many areas of the country, elective orthopedic surgery has completely stopped to ensure that resources are available for the critically ill and to minimize the spread of disease. COVID-19 is forcing many around the world to re-evaluate existing processes and organizations and adapt to carry out business, of which medicine and education are not immune. Most national and international orthopedic conferences, training programs, and workshops have been postponed or canceled, and we are now critically evaluating the delivery of education to our colleagues as well as residents and fellows. This article describes the evolution of orthopedic education and significant paradigm shifts necessary to continue to teach ourselves and the future leaders of our noble profession.

Although total hip arthroplasty (THA) surgery is one of the most successful procedures in orthopaedics, the number of revision procedures is predicted to increase by 137% over the next two decades.1 Implant failure modes such as instability, infection, loosening, and wear are becoming more prevalent.2 Instability, infection, extensive bony defects, and soft-tissue damage are the most important concerns and complications associated with revision surgery. More than 50% of revisions involve the acetabular implant.2 Paprosky et al described a classification of acetabular defects that occur in cases of implant failure.3 Treating type 2 and 3 uncontained defects can be technically challenging because the surgeon has to use extensive reconstruction techniques to adequately restore the biomechanics of the hip, structural stability, and leg length. Furthermore, neurovascular structures can be in jeopardy when complex pelvic reconstructive procedures are being conducted. In an attempt to optimize the access to the pelvic bone, to minimize soft-tissue damage and to protect the pelvic neurovascular structures, we use an extensile anterior approach to the acetabulum. This approach has been described by Ganz et al to conduct periacetabular osteotomies (PAO).4,5 This approach uses the Smith Petersen interval and exposes the anterior column and the acetabulum along with its defects. To our knowledge, the approach has not been used or described yet to conduct complex reconstructive surgeries for extensive acetabular defects in THA. The following is a description of a modified extensile surgical technique for challenging acetabular defects that may be encountered in certain revision THA reconstructions, as well as certain primary THA. This is an enhanced technical description of a technique presented by these authors in a previously described series of 48 patients who underwent revision using these techniques.6.
